đŹ TempĂȘte de Fer (2025) – Steel, Blood, and Brotherhood in the Fires of War
TempĂȘte de Fer (Iron Storm) is a visceral and emotionally charged French war epic set to shake audiences in 2025. Directed by acclaimed filmmaker Julien Leclercq (The Crew, Sentinelle), the film fuses historical grit with pulse-pounding action, offering a rare cinematic journey into the heart of modern warfare and human resilience.
đ§š Plot Summary
Set in a near-future Europe fractured by rising authoritarian regimes, TempĂȘte de Fer follows a squad of elite French Foreign Legion soldiers dispatched on a covert operation into a lawless territory known only as Zone 6 — a militarized wasteland ruled by warlords and mercenaries armed with stolen Western weapons.
At the center of the mission is Capitaine Elias Moreau (played by Vincent Cassel), a battle-hardened officer known for his unbreakable discipline and haunted by the ghosts of past operations. Tasked with extracting a kidnapped humanitarian scientist who holds secrets to a revolutionary defense technology, Elias and his team — including a rebellious drone pilot (AdĂšle Exarchopoulos) and a grizzled explosives expert (Reda Kateb) — must battle not only ruthless enemies, but their own fractured trust and moral limits.
What begins as a tactical extraction spirals into a brutal, hour-by-hour descent into chaos — where survival hinges not on firepower alone, but on loyalty, sacrifice, and confronting the storm within.
⚔️ Themes & Style
With influences from Black Hawk Down and 1917, TempĂȘte de Fer explores the thin line between duty and madness, and the personal cost of war in a world where the rules have vanished. Shot with immersive handheld cinematography by StĂ©phane Fontaine and backed by a thunderous score from RĂ©mi Brossard, the film places viewers directly in the chaos of modern combat — rain-soaked, bullet-ridden, and emotionally raw.
Leclercq avoids glorifying violence, instead grounding each firefight in realism and consequence. Through fog and iron, the story asks: What does honor mean when the world has forgotten it?
